I used the Exif data to determine the focal length of an image. and i get it with measure unit (mm) and in need to convert it to pixels
How do I convert focal length from mm to pixels??

Does the Exif data contain the CCD width information? If so, use: focal length in pixels = (image width in pixels) * (focal length in mm) / (CCD width in mm)
